Depending on age and mileage I would suggest the following items:
  • Timing belt & idler pullies/gear
    Water pump
    Front crank oil seal
    Front cam oil seals
    Rear cam o-ring
    Valve cover gaskets & grommets
    Rear oil separator plate if it's plastic (replace with metal one)
    Rear crank oil seal if it's leaking. If it's not leaking you may want to leave it alone
    Normal wear items like spark plugs, wires, PCV valve, & filters
